NEW DELHI: The Union Cabinet will shortly consider a more "humane" rehabilitation and resettlement policy for project-displaced people. It will also consider a Resettlement & Rehabilitation (R & R) Bill and changes to the Land Acquisition (LA) Act that bars civil courts from adjudicating on cases filed by the displaced people, highly placed sources told The Hindu. Work began on the three policy initiatives after the Nandigram firing and violence at a few other project sites. The Union Rural Development Ministry made a presentation to Prime Minister Manmohan Singh on these issues and following suggestions made at the meeting, the Law Ministry is giving the finishing touches to the R & R Bill and the LA Act. The R & R policy would include all cases of involuntary displacement and not just those affected by projects involving displacement above a certain number. A national commission would be set up to monitor rehabilitation and all Central Ministries having major projects would be asked to create internal oversight committees. It would be mandatory for each project to have R & R committees with broad representation including women, SCs & STs and legislators. There would be a compulsory "social impact assessment" for all projects by which over 400 people have been displaced.
